Political Crisis in Sri Lanka-The police have identified a person who bathed in the presidential place swimming pool and used soap

The police say that they have identified two people who broke into the presidential palace and went into the swimming pool and bathed using soap.

 It has been revealed that one of them is a local council member residing in a remote village in the Badulla area and the other is a resident of the Talawakele area.

A police team is currently conducting investigations to arrest them.

Recently Defense Secretary Kamal Gunaratne mentioned that Sri Lanka became a laughing stock in front of the world when these people went down to the swimming pool of the Presidential Palace and publicized the scenes of bathing in the soapy water through the international media.
